In this deeply tender and vulnerable conversation, licensed therapist, speaker, and author Kimberly Haar shares her story of grace, forgiveness, and healing after surviving domestic violence and tragedy, drawing from her book Healing from Life’s Deepest Hurts.
Dancing After Life’s Deepest Hurts
After enduring unimaginable loss, Kim learned to dance again with the Creator of the Universe as God’s grace met her with open arms. She shares her journey from traumatic assault and kidnapping to the sacred dance of surrender and trust while meeting God under a pergola. With honesty and raw hope, we explore how God’s grace meets us in life’s deepest hurts and gently leads us toward restoration, purpose, and joy.
In this episode, we talk about:
- Naming and grieving hidden losses
 - The healing process and caring for your body
 - Forgiving oneself, others—and even God
 - What Naomi’s story teaches us about God’s grace
 - What’s at stake when we don’t forgive
 
If you’ve ever wondered how to find grace after tragedy, this conversation is a powerful reminder that God meets you right where you are—and restores beauty from brokenness.
“With God, no story is too shattered to be rewritten, and no life too broken to be beautifully restored.” Kimberly Haar
